On the present plan: This identifies the stuff we announced at Runefest - which were all pieces of content.

We declared Orthen remains in the works today and - more long duration - EGWD has. The target is to deliver meaningful Small and Medium additive content more often (like the next Alchemical stuff we discussed now ), with occasional strikes of larger content (something like Orthen). In terms of this cadence or dates for larger content hits, we have strategies on how often we'd like that to be but it's not something that we are in a place to communicate today. As we get into the rhythm of the new production approach, we'll start to construct a more consistent picture and talk timelines in a bit more confidence.
